When eaten regularly, the white variety of sesame seeds can slow hair loss. Try eating a handful every day. These healthy seeds contain a large amount of magnesium and calcium. These minerals are a great way to care for your scalp and prevent hair thinning.
To slow blading, alter your post-shower routine. After washing your hair gently blot it, rather than toweling it dry. It is also advised to not use hair dryers. If you need to, be sure to use low heat.
To help hair thinning, massage your scalp. This warms the skin, opens the blood vessels in the head and increases the circulation. Gently use your fingers to work the scalp for up to ten minutes. Stress can cause blading and when you rub your head, it can lower your stress level.
Vitamin C
Getting plenty of Vitamin C can help prevent hair loss. Vitamin C gets more blood to the scalp, maintaining capillaries that carry blood to the follicles of hair. If more blood flows to the scalp, it can help your hair start to regrow faster.

Saw palmetto in liquid supplement form may be useful if you are a man dealing with the loss of hair. This naturally occurring extract neutralizes the male hormone DHT; studies have shown correlations between high DHT levels and blading. Let your hair dry before you brush it. Wait until you have towel dried your hair and then allowed it to dry the rest of the way naturally. When hair follicles are wet, they are more vulnerable and prone to damage. You can lose hair quicker by brushing it when wet.
